This needs to be added to your project for integrating box2dlights

In ApplicationListener#create:

rayHandler = new RayHandler(world);

You can disable shadows with:

rayHandler.setShadows(false);

You can set the ambient light with rayHandler.setAmbientLight(R, G, B, Alfa); rayHandler.setBlurNum(3);

This creates a new white point light. RAY_NUM being the number of ray lights (e.g.: 4 is a simple star)

new PointLight(rayHandler, RAYS_NUM, new Color(1,1,1,1), lightDistance, x, y);

In your render() loop after everything is drawn that you want to be lit:

rayHandler.setCombinedMatrix(camera);
rayHandler.updateAndRender();

Remember to dispose():

rayHandler.dispose();
